Weather is forecast to be cold later in the week, so went out to see what could be found. Ran into a piliated woodpecker and bald eagle, along with 17 different types of mushrooms. Sorry, need a better camera. Am learning how to ID, but its slow going!
This is a mixed temperate rain forest. Has about every type of tree which grows in this area, fir, ceder, maple, madrona, etc. Temp is in the mid 40 F, night upper 30s.
1. Very pretty mushroom, growing on a log
2. Also growing on a log, slight red stem
3. small black cup, probably 1/2 inch wide.
4. small mushroom growing in moss
5. found several of these hat like mushrooms over the area
6. small light colored mushroom, growing in the forest litter
7. coolest shot, wish camera was better. These were actually growing inside of this tree, most than the photo shows.

8. small black mushrooms, very little stipe.
9. orange-brown color grouping, about 1 inch wide, growing on the ground next to this log.
10. pretty pure white mushroom, growing in the forest litter, about 1 inch wide cap
11. these yellow mushrooms were around a newly fallen tree, with some in the hole where the tree used to be, and then up the hill by the tree. Probably 20 mushrooms over the area, some caps 3 inches wide
12. Another cool looking mushroom growing on a tree trunk.
13. ok.. lots of shelf fungi, but this one was large. The cell phone is 4.5 inches.

It's sometimes difficult and often impossible to recognize mushrooms without at least gill shots
I think these are likely
1 Psathyrella 2 Lentinellus micheneri 3 Pseudoplectania meleana 4 Mycena 5 Mycena 8 Sarcosoma/Plectania 9 Psathyrella piluliformis 10 Alboleptonia sericella 11 Hypholoma 12 Mycena
